Transaction 638dee86ab1231eb6dd73e69b2f6df286f88ae33a626897c59595276005999fa
1 Input
2 Outputs
- 638dee86ab1231eb6dd73e69b2f6df286f88ae33a626897c59595276005999fa:0
- 638dee86ab1231eb6dd73e69b2f6df286f88ae33a626897c59595276005999fa:1
value 194170000
address mwnCmHCMY58w5P7NC1qqwvzqQ9jUuppKvE
value 100000
address mfibCpQziC3QCaVAkCuSASAdKx3UbLn2MS